Job title  Life Skills ProfessionalReports toOffice Manager Position Summary:The Life Skills Professional is responsible for client support through direct interaction throughout shift; collaboratively and actively assisting and supporting the participants of the program in the development of Life/Recovery Support/Coping/Daily living skills. Facilitate and document life skills groups, implementing the activities on the monthly calendar; promote and enhance the trauma-informed culture of the program and the establishment and attainment of goals identified in the resident's treatment plan. Essential Duties and Functions:
  • Intervene in crisis and document all critical incidents. Review site's required documentation for completion and accuracy, i.e., observation checks, MARs, daily shift notes. 
  • Support PIRs in maintaining the physical plant by monitoring and inspecting their household chores, teaching/assisting/monitoring activities of daily living, completing searches, safety protocols and monitoring, communicating maintenance needs, facilitating fire drills
  • Model effective communication and coping skills and prompt practice of skills from identified evidence based practices including DBT, Seeking Safety, SMART model
  • Assist participants with identifying recovery-oriented goals and activities
  • Works in cooperation with other agencies in the service delivery system to ensure coordinated, continuous and effective services for the rehabilitation of the participants. 
  • Assess program participant’s strengths, differing skills and abilities, to determine the best approach and learning style that can help increase skill development of each program participant.  
  • Other duties as assigned. 
 Qualifications:
  • Possess High School Diploma/GED 
  • 2 years of experience in the social service field. CPRP, CPS, WRAP trained, a plus. 
  • Must possess a current valid State Driver’s License
